Understanding the Mechanics of Digital Plinko
At its core, the digital Plinko experience faithfully replicates the physical game. A disc, often visually represented as a ball or a puck, is released from the top of a board populated with evenly spaced pegs. As the disc descends, it collides with these pegs, each impact causing it to deflect either left or right. This seemingly chaotic bouncing process continues until the disc reaches the bottom, landing in one of a series of scoring zones or bins. The value assigned to each bin varies, with some offering substantial payouts and others providing minimal returns or even no reward at all. The key element is that the direction of each bounce is determined by a random number generator, meaning every playthrough is different and inherently unpredictable. This maintains the thrill and excitement central to the Plinko experience.
The Role of Random Number Generators (RNGs)
The integrity of any digital Plinko game hinges on the fairness and randomness of its underlying random number generator. A well-designed RNG ensures that each bounce has an equal chance of going left or right, preventing any bias that could skew the results in favor or against the player. Reputable plinko app developers utilize certified RNGs, which are regularly audited by independent testing agencies to verify their authenticity. These audits assess the randomness of the outputs, the absence of patterns, and the overall fairness of the game. Understanding the importance of RNGs builds trust and allows players to enjoy the game knowing that the outcomes are genuinely based on chance, not manipulation.

Bankroll Management and Risk Tolerance
Effective bankroll management is crucial when playing Plinko, as with any gambling game. Players should set a budget for their sessions and stick to it, avoiding the temptation to chase losses. Adjusting the stake size based on your risk tolerance is also important. More conservative players might prefer smaller stakes, which minimize potential losses but also limit potential winnings. Aggressive players might opt for larger stakes, hoping to hit a big payout, but accepting the higher risk of losing their bankroll quickly. Understanding your personal risk tolerance and adjusting your strategy accordingly is essential for responsible Plinko gameplay.

Beyond Entertainment: Plinko as a Randomization Tool
While primarily enjoyed as a game of chance, the underlying mechanics of Plinko—specifically, its reliance on randomized distribution—can be adapted for practical applications beyond entertainment. For instance, a Plinko-style algorithm could be used to randomly assign participants to different groups in a research study, ensuring an unbiased distribution and minimizing potential selection bias. Similarly, it could be employed to generate random numbers for lottery drawings or other applications where a fair and unpredictable sequence is required. The predictability of randomness is key in several different fields, and the Plinko model, with its relatively simple structure, is potentially useful.
The concept of a weighted Plinko board, where certain bins have a higher probability of receiving the disc, could also be useful in scenarios where a non-uniform distribution is desired.
